  • Let Them Use Their Fingers!

    Are you familiar with the term “manipulatives” with respect to math curriculum? Manipulatives are physical objects that students can use to experience mathematical concepts in a tangible way. Base 10 blocks, fraction strips, and tangrams are commonly used, and helpful, manipulatives. Really, though, any physical object can be used as a manipulative to help with…
